How much does it cost to rent an apartment in East Madison?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| East Madison Studio Apartments | $1,541 | $782 | $2,601 |
| East Madison 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,751 | $795 | $6,695 |
| East Madison 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,182 | $771 | $6,865 |
| East Madison 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,640 | $675 | $10,000+ |
| East Madison 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,969 | $650 | $6,700 |
| East Madison 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,510 | $941 | $7,250 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Utilities Included East Madison Apartments
What is the Cheapest Utilities Included apartment in East Madison?
Currently the most affordable Utilities Included Apartment in East Madison is at The Post listed at $759.
How much is the average rent for a Utilities Included East Madison Apartment?
The average rent for a Utilities Included Apartment in East Madison is $1,701.
What is the largest Utilities Included East Madison Apartment for rent?
Today's Utilities Included apartment with the most square footage in East Madison is a 2,178 square feet unit starting from $1,549 at Peloton Residences, LLC - Phase 1.
What is the average size for East Madison Utilities Included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Utilities Included rental in East Madison is currently at 641 sq ft.
